Drama - Duration 45 mn - From 12 years old
To celebrate her daughter?s 16th birthday, Eva takes Maya to spend the weekend at their secluded vacation home in the countryside.
Around a simple sofa, with cries, tears and laughter, the two characters reveal their complicity, as well as the problems of communication and understanding that can arise between a mother and her daughter.
It's an opportunity for Maya to confide in us about her bullying, her parents' lack of understanding, her friendships and the questions that all young teenagers ask themselves.
At once gentle and gripping, this play is a cry from the heart about the suffering and damage caused by teenagers? unhealthy use of social networks.
